Overview

The Semantic Web, that adds a conceptual layer of machine-understand­ able metadata to the existing content, will make the content available for processing by intelligent software allowing automatic resource integration and providing interoperability between heterogeneous systems. The Semantic Web is now the most important influence on the development of the Web. Next generation of intelligent applications will be capable to make use of such metadata to perform resource discovery and integration based on its seman­ tics. Semantic Web, aims at developing a global environment on top of Web with interoperable heterogeneous applications, agents, web services, data repositories, humans, and so on. On the technology side, Web-oriented lan­ guages and technologies are being developed (e.g. RDF, OWL, OWL-S, WSMO, etc.), and the success of the Semantic Web will depend on a wide­ spread industrial adoption of these technologies. Trend within worldwide activities related to Semantic Web definitely shows that the technology has emerging growth of interest both academic and industry during a relatively small time interval.
